イラストレーターのための新しいポートフォリオサイトテンプレート「Illustfolio Lumina」を作りました

HTMLテンプレート「Rin」で、LESSのコンパイルと画像自動圧縮をgruntで行うようにしました

  

HTML と Less をセットにした Boilerplate 的なテンプレート「Rin」をアップデートし、gruntを使ってLESSのコンパイルと画像自動圧縮を行うようにしました。

Rinとは

Rin は色々な web サイトで使える HTML テンプレートです。リーンなテンプレートなのでです。

変更点

Gruntを使ってlessのコンパイルと画像圧縮ができます。

まずnode.jsをインストールして、

次にgruntをインストールします。

sudo npm install -g grunt-cli

そしてプラグインをインストールします。

npm install
  • package.jsonに書いてあるプラグインがインストールされます

最後にgruntを起動します。

grunt

これで、gruntを起動している間は less を保存する度にコンパイルします。また、images/フォルダ以下を監視し、画像を自動的に圧縮しdist/imagesに追加します。圧縮できるファイルはgif,jpg,pngです。

詳しい情報は README をお読みください。

Rin、サクッとウェブページ作る用途で特に役立つと思うので、ご利用ください。

Rin をダウンロードする